Roasted Tex Mex Corn On The Cob is Marinated with Ground Cumin, Chili Powder and Extra Virgin Olive Oil and then Roasted in the Oven!
Corn On The Cob is a Favorite Side Dish of ours especially after we season the Corn with Tex Mex and Roast the Cobs in the Oven! They are Plump and Juicy with Delicious Roasted Seasoning in every bite, Resembling the taste of Street Corn On The Cob! You can use Frozen Corn or Fresh Corn On The Cob for this Easy Recipe! Prep Time: 10 Minutes
Marinating Time: 20 Minutes
Oven Temperature: 350 Degrees Fahrenheit
Roasting Time: 30 – 35 Minutes
Serves 4 – 6

Roasted Tex Mex Corn On The Cob Ingredients:
8 Mini Corn On The Cob Frozen or Fresh Corn
4 Tablespoons Extra Virgin Olive Oil
2 Teaspoons Ground Cumin
1 Teaspoon Chili Powder
1 1/2 Teaspoons Salt
1 Teaspoon Ground Black Pepper
Roasted Tex Mex Corn On The Cob Instructions:
1. First, In a Bowl, Add Unthawed Corn On The Cob or Fresh Corn, Extra Virgin Olive Oil, Ground Cumin, Chili Powder, Salt and Ground Black Pepper.
2. Next, Mix Up all the Ingredients, Making sure all The Corn on the Cob is Coated with the Tex Mex Marinade. Let the Corn On The Cob Marinate for at least 20 Minutes in the Bowl. After the Corn has Marinated, Place all the Corn on the Cob on a nonstick Baking Sheet or a Casserole Dish.
3. PreHeat Oven at 350 Degrees F. Put the Marinated Tex Mex Corn on the Cob in the Oven for 15 Minutes. Then Flip the Corn over and Put them back in the Oven for 15 – 20 Minutes Longer.
